Serious Tooth Pain



If you experience severe tooth pain that's intolerable and impacting your everyday tasks, it's time to take into consideration calling an emergency situation dental expert. Severe tooth pain can be a sign of different dental concerns such as abscesses, split teeth, or advanced decay. Disregarding this intense discomfort can cause more complications and get worse the situation.

When you have sharp, pain, or constant discomfort in your tooth, it's vital to seek immediate oral treatment. This degree of discomfort can interrupt your rest, make it challenging to consume, and even influence your ability to focus at work or school.



An emergency situation dental professional can assess the resource of your extreme tooth pain and provide the needed therapy to relieve your pain. Whether it calls for a root canal, extraction, or other treatments, dealing with the issue quickly is critical for your dental health and overall health.

Broken or Knocked-Out Pearly Whites



Inflamed and inflamed teeth might show a severe oral concern that requires instant focus from an emergency situation dental expert. In a similar way, broken or knocked-out teeth are urgent circumstances that should not be overlooked.

If you experience a broken tooth as a result of injury or injury, it's vital to look for help immediately. A broken tooth can expose the delicate internal layers of the tooth, leading to pain, infection, and additional damage if left neglected.

When it comes to a knocked-out tooth, time is important. If a permanent tooth gets knocked senseless, manage it by the crown (top part), wash it gently, and try to return it right into the outlet. If reinsertion isn't feasible, save the tooth in milk or a tooth conservation set and head to an emergency situation dental professional immediately.

The opportunities of saving a knocked-out tooth decrease significantly with every passing min.
